The expense of a home health center bed varies from $500 to $10,000. The difference is mainly as a result of attributes and dimension.

The cost of a semi-electric bed typically begins at around $1,000. Full-Electric Hospital Beds Full-electric beds supply the ultimate in benefit because all movements/ adjustments are made online. Nonetheless, this kind of healthcare facility bed is the most expensive, starting at around $2,000. The size of a standard health center bed from the top of the bed to the base of the bed is 38" width by 84" size, with the rest surface being 36" size by 80" long.


There are likewise full dimension healthcare facility beds, which are 54" broad by 80" long, queen dimension beds that are 60" broad by 80" long, and economy size beds that are 76" broad by 80" long. In enhancement, there are also bariatric beds that are available in a larger width of 48".


Home medical facility beds require sheets that are particularly made for this sort of bed. This is due to the fact that a common hospital bed is the size of a twin bed in size, but is much longer in size. One should expect to pay around $50 for a collection of sheets for a typical home healthcare facility bed.
